assign a second key long press?

are there any hack that would allow me to assign a second long-press key in start>settings>buttons so that i can have one set for screen rotate and one to launch voice command? maybe the D-pad cener button for instance, i only have the option to set the send key for a long press command. i'm using DHarvey's rom and i love it, but since i like texting in landscape i cant figure out a way to launch voice command. any ideas? Re: assign a second key long press?

Use aebuttonplus. It can remap all of the keys. I use the long press as an extra option on the send and end keys and have remapped the home and back keys too. You can remap all of them for single, double, triple and long presses. Massive amount of options.
